Located inside an old cinema, the West End’s Hillhead Bookclub is just about as entertaining as it gets. From drag-queen bingo to craft club evenings, the atmosphere here is truly something to behold. Happily, the food is also top-notch: from comforting classics like brisket and chicken-pot pie, there’s also a huge amount of veggie and vegan-friendly options on offer. The drinks menu is extensive, with unique cocktails like the Boozy Slushy Cocktail a popular hit. Staff are unpretentious and welcoming, and the prices are low. What’s not to like?

A bar, restaurant and club… located inside a church. You can’t get much more entertaining than Òran Mór! A stunning destination for some serious fun, this dining spot is perfect for those looking for something unique. The interiors are (unsurprisingly) pretty spectacular, with all of the original church features intact (think old stone walls, dark wooden features and crackling fires). The Brasserie Bar prides itself on serving up delicious, fruity cocktails while the Whisky Bar attracts those looking for something more serious with its stock of 250 malts. Club nights run from Thursday to Sunday, and earlier in the week you’ll be greeted with live music and lunchtime theatre. Happily, the food here is top-notch too; specialising in local produce and with set menus available, Òran Mór is not one to miss.

The Howlin’ Wolf claims to be Scotland’s best live music venue – and if you’re into blues and soul, we’d be inclined to agree. Sit back and enjoy some seriously good homemade food and cocktails as you watch some live music (taking place seven nights a week). Expect impeccable table service and a warm, cosy atmosphere. All the dishes on the lunch menu come in under £6, so it’s perfect for those on a budget, and the fish and chips with homemade tartar sauce is not to be missed.

If hip-hop and electro are more your bag, head to Bloc+ where you can feast on some lip-smacking American classics (burgers, hot dogs and mac n’ cheese) after an evening of fun-filled dancing. There are some pretty impressive veggie options on offer here too, so we can guarantee everyone will be happy. Open mic nights take place every Saturday and if you’re looking for more of a laid-back vibe, each Tuesday the venue hosts the Glasgow Slow Club where you’ll be greeted with some seriously chilled tunes. The perfect destination to let your hair down and hang out with friends, it’s hard to think of a cooler – or more entertaining – destination than Bloc+.

Specialising in “tacos, tequila and techno” and handily located in Glasgow’s city centre, we don’t know anybody who’s visited Mezcal and not wanted to return. Fresh, locally sourced ingredients are the order of the day here and the signature tacos, burritos and quesadillas all come with a recommended cocktail pairing. Each Thursday-Saturday the venue hosts a live DJ set and with the large floor space, you’ll certainly be tempted to dance. The prices are great too, with a beer and burrito deal coming in at just £8 and a two-course lunch menu (including a soft or hot drink) only £9, we really can’t complain.

Embark on a culinary adventure at 111 By Modou! Situated in the heart of Glasgow, this restaurant offers a fusion of flavours inspired by Chef Modou Diagne’s Senegalese heritage and international culinary influences. A totally immersive dining experience, 111 By Modou promises an unforgettable journey for your taste buds. Past favourites have included black bonito tartare and duck liver with gingerbread croutons. Here, the flavours are exciting and original, and the service is incredibly slick.

At Soulsa Bar & Kitchen every night is infused with entertainment. From stand-up comedy to live music and DJ sets, there’s never a dull moment at this lively venue. Enjoy delicious, hearty food and creative cocktails while soaking in the buzzy atmosphere. Don’t leave without trying their chocolate-drenched churros — perfect fuel for a bit of late-night dancing.

Step into a world of creativity and mystery at The Absent Ear, a speakeasy inspired by the artistic legacy of Vincent Van Gogh. This hidden gem offers a unique drinking experience with a continuously rotating cocktail list and the option for personalised libations based on your preferred flavours. Embrace the madness and secrecy of this speakeasy as you embark on a journey of sensory exploration!

The Craft Pottery is a unique venue offering pottery workshops alongside a BYOB policy, allowing you to sip on your favourite drinks while getting creative with clay. Whether you’re a novice or an experienced potter, The Craft Pottery provides a fun and relaxing environment for unleashing your artistic talents. It’s a great spot for a memorable night of creativity and fun with friends.

Calling all culinary adventurers! Italian eatery Nonna Said invites you to embark on a flavour-packed journey like no other. With a menu featuring unconventional toppings such as haggis, smiley faces, and deep-fried spaghetti carbonara, this quirky pizzeria in Glasgow is a haven for those seeking bold and creative cuisine. There’s an entire menu dedicated to vegans and kid’s menu too — just be sure to book ahead of time to guarantee a table.
